前端开发指的是构建在浏览器中运行的应用程序的用户界面和交互逻辑。在移动应用开发中,前端通常是指手机应用的界面和用户交互部分。在这篇文章中,我将介绍前端开发的原理和详细过程。
前端开发主要包括三个方面:HTML、CSS和JavaScript。
首先介绍HTML(超文本标记语言)。HTML是一种用于创建网页的标记语言,它通过标签来定义网页的结构和内容。HTML标签是由尖括号包围的元素,它们可以描述网页中的文本、图像、链接和其他元素。
CSS(层叠样式表)用于定义网页的样式和布局。通过CSS,您可以为HTML元素设置颜色、字体、大小和位置等样式属性。CSS还支持层叠和继承,使您可以很容易地对整个网站进行维护和管理。
JavaScript是一种脚本语言,用于为网页增加交互性和动态行为。通过JavaScript,您可以处理用户输入、操作网页元素、发送网络请求和处理服务器响应等操作。它可以与HTML和CSS结合使用,创建出更复杂和交互性强的网页。
现在我们来详细介绍前端开发的过程。
第一步是设计用户界面。您需要创建出一个用户友好、易于导航和符合设计原则的界面。这包括确定页面的布局、颜色和样式,以及创建页面的模块和组件。
接下来是创建HTML结构。HTML结构应该根据设计好的用户界面来创建,使用合适的HTML标签和属性来描述页面的内容和结构。您可以使用文本编辑器或者集成开发环境(IDE)来编写HTML代码。
然后是应用CSS样式。在HTML结构完成后,您需要使用CSS来为页面添加样式和布局。您可以使用内联样式、嵌入式样式或外部样式表来设置CSS样式。您可以设置元素的颜色、字体、大小、间距和位置等属性。
在HTML和CSS部分完成后,您可以开始使用JavaScript来增加应用的交互性和动态性。您可以使用JavaScript来操作HTML元素,处理用户输入并响应事件,发送网络请求和处理服务器响应,以及处理和验证表单输入等功能。
最后是测试和调试。在开发过程中,您应该经常进行测试和调试,以确保应用的正常运行和正确性。您可以使用调试工具来定位和解决潜在的问题和错误。
总结一下,前端开发是构建在浏览器中运行的应用程序的用户界面和交互逻辑。它包括HTML、CSS和JavaScript三个方面。前端开发的过程包括设计用户界面、创建HTML结构、应用CSS样式、使用JavaScript增加交互性、以及测试和调试。在开发过程中,您可以使用文本编辑器、IDE和调试工具来提高效率和质量。希望这篇文章对您理解前端开发有所帮助!